09 Ultra stock headlight connector wiring.
I need help here. I have an issue connecting a HID kit to the HD headlight female connector. For whatever reason, when I plug the male connector of the HID harness into the stock headlight 3-prong female connector, my driving lights are on in high beam and in low beam. They shouldn't be coupled with high beam. If I use my stock H4 bulb, the driving lights work fine, so the problem comes from the relay harness for the HID bulb.
My question is the following: Anyone can tell me what color wire goes to where in the headlight 3-prong connector? There's a white (high beam), a yellow (low beam) and a black wire (ground I guess) going to the connector but I can't tell which one is connected to what connector.
What color wire goes to the left spade connector, what color wire goes to the center spade connector, and what color wire goes to the right spade connector, looking at the front of the connector where the bulb plugs in. I don't want to break open the connector to find out so I'm relying on your knowledge.
Once I know that, I'll be able to match the wires from the HID harness. It has a white, a red and a black wire and of course, no documentation to help.
